I have conducted several excavations at the John P. Parker House and Foundry site in Ripley, Ohio.  Parker, a former slave, was one of the top conductors on the underground railroad, and he operated an iron foundry in Ripley for at least 55 years (ca. 1845-1900).  During 2000 excavations we opened exploratory trenches within the footprint of the foundry.  Digging through foundry waste (clinkers, coal, ash, and slag) we exposed numerous features including stone pier footers, wooden floors, ceramic crucible fragments, maunfacturing elements, and the brick floor of the cupola furnace/coke oven.  All is included in a gray literature report on the project with recommendations for further work.  We have not revisited the foundry because we believe that expert foundry advice is necessary.

Hello, 
Can anyone help me find publications/reports concerning the archaeology conducted at foundries.  I'm currently working on a foundry in Savannah and am interested in reading about what others have done and their research designs.   I know of several reported in the Industrial Archaeology Newsletter, but am sure there are others.  Thank you for your help.
